Managed IT for Small Business—What Is It, and How Does it Work?

Small businesses in Orange County face an interesting dilemma. They need reliable connectivity and cybersecurity just as much as larger companies, but they don’t have the budget to hire a staff of IT professionals to keep systems up and running. On the other hand, using an IT company only on an as-needed basis is risky because any delayed response can result in costly down time and lost revenue. For these businesses, managed IT can be a welcome middle ground between hiring full-time staff and on-demand IT services. What, exactly, is managed IT for small businesses, and how does it work in the real world?

How Managed IT Works

Managed IT effectively works similarly to having a dedicated IT team in-house, but without the added expense. Rather than hiring one or more paid staff to monitor and maintain your IT systems, you outsource these responsibilities to a third-party company like NetServ to be managed remotely. For a fixed monthly fee, the company monitors your systems, maintains and updates your equipment, provides technical support and addresses other issues onsite as needed. This arrangement gives you essentially the same level of IT coverage enjoyed by larger companies at a fraction of the cost.

What Do Managed IT Services Provide?

Managed IT solutions may differ from company to company depending on their needs, but generally speaking, a good managed IT package will have some or all of the following:

  • Continuous monitoring—Remote 24/7 monitoring helps identify and eradicate problems before they start disrupting service, ensuring maximium uptime.
  • Consulting services—The company will work with you to make sure your Orange County business has the right software, hardware and infrastructure in place to meet your needs.
  • Technical support and training—Any good managed IT subscription will include on-demand technical support, as well as training your employees on the proper use of equipment.
  • Preventative maintenance and onsite servicing. A good IT service package may include periodic visits to ensure maximum efficiency and minimal downtime, as well as quick response times if something does go wrong.

Benefits of Managed IT

Having managed IT support in Orange County means Orange County small businesses can maintain their competitive edge with larger companies technology-wise without jeopardizing their profits. Managed IT also allows companies to be proactive rather than reactive, focused on preventing problems rather than waiting until those problems arise.
